The Smart Phone Flash Tool (SP Flash Tool) is a free utility developed by MediaTek Inc. specifically for Android devices using MediaTek (MTK) chipsets. It is primarily used for flashing stock ROMs, installing custom recovery images, and unbricking dead devices. Core Functionalities

Flash Stock Firmware: Update or downgrade your phone’s operating system using the official firmware.

Flash Custom Recovery: Install custom recoveries like TWRP to enable advanced device management.

Unbrick Devices: Revive phones that are stuck in boot loops or are "hard-bricked" and cannot boot into the OS. sp flash tool getintopc

Format & Reset: Wipe partitions or perform factory resets via the PC.

Memory Testing: Check and verify the health of the device's RAM and NAND/eMMC flash memory. Essential Requirements

Scatter File: This text file (e.g., MT65xx_Android_scatter.txt) acts as a map for the tool, telling it exactly where each piece of firmware should be written on the device's memory.

VCOM Drivers: Crucial USB drivers that allow the PC to communicate with the phone when it is powered off. Without these, the flashing process will typically fail or stay at 0%.

MTK Device: The tool only works for devices with MediaTek processors; it will not work for Snapdragon, Exynos, or other chipsets. Step-by-Step Usage Guide Do not download SP Flash Tool from GetIntoPC

The process typically follows these general steps as outlined in video guides and technical tutorials:

Preparation: Download and unzip the latest version of SP Flash Tool and the appropriate VCOM drivers for your Windows or Linux PC.

Driver Installation: Install the VCOM drivers. If they don't install automatically, use the Windows Device Manager to manually update the driver from the extracted folder. Loading Firmware: Open flash_tool.exe as an administrator.

Click Scatter-loading and select the scatter file located within your firmware folder. Flashing Process:

Power off your device and connect it to the PC via USB. The tool should automatically detect it and begin the progress bar.

Completion: A green circle or "Download OK" message will appear once the process is successful. Critical Warnings

Backup Data: Flashing often wipes all user data; ensure you have a backup before starting.

Compatibility: Flashing the wrong preloader or firmware version can permanently "brick" your phone.

| Error Message | Cause | Solution | |---------------|-------|----------| | S_BROM_DOWNLOAD_DA_FAIL (0x7D4) | DA file mismatch | Try a different DA (Download Agent) from the DA_Sample folder | | S_BROM_CMD_STARTCMD_FAIL (0xC0060005) | Driver issue | Reinstall Preloader VCOM drivers; disable signature enforcement | | S_SECURITY_SECURE_USB_DL_IMAGE_SIGN_HEADER_NOT_FOUND | Secure boot enabled | Use MTK Bypass utility (for newer chips like MT6765, MT6785) | | S_DL_GET_DRAM_SETTING_FAIL (0x13BE) | DRAM not initialized | Flash using “Firmware Upgrade” mode or preloader from same build | | Status 0xC0050005 / 0x8000 | USB disconnection | Try different USB port (USB 2.0), shorter cable, or disable USB selective suspend |
